I love the FixMyStreet website (or as my friend Martina likes to call it StreetMyFix) In fact it’s now become a bit of an addiction of mine, other than this blog and Facebook of course.

I really wish that more people knew about it, and used it as it’s so easy to report issues to the Council (in my case Brighton & Hove City Council). It literally takes a couple of minutes and then it’s done.

You can report abandoned vehicles, street lights that aren’t working, graffiti, pot holes, pavement issues, the list is endless.
